โ€ข Heritage Site Disaster Risk Assessment: Identifying and evaluating potential hazards and vulnerabilities in heritage sites. โ€ข Disaster Mitigation and Preparedness: Planning, training, and implementing measures to reduce the impact of disasters on heritage sites. โ€ข Emergency Response Planning: Developing plans and procedures for responding to disasters at heritage sites. โ€ข Damage Assessment and Documentation: Evaluating and documenting damage to heritage sites after a disaster. โ€ข Recovery and Restoration Techniques: Techniques for restoring and repairing heritage sites after a disaster, including traditional and modern methods. โ€ข Community Engagement and Outreach: Engaging local communities and stakeholders in disaster response and recovery efforts for heritage sites. โ€ข Policy and Legal Considerations: Understanding legal and policy frameworks for heritage site disaster response and recovery. โ€ข Case Studies in Heritage Site Disaster Response and Recovery: Analyzing and learning from real-world examples of disaster response and recovery efforts at heritage sites.
